Maryland fairgrounds a ‘shambles,’ officials say. They hope sports betting will provide the money for repairs.

Money is a problem for the Maryland State Fair and Agricultural Society, the nonprofit organization that manages the fair. The coronavirus pandemic canceled last year’s state fair and cost the society nearly 80% of its expected revenue.
